Summary |
Peter Parker is just a typical teenager living in New York City, whose love of science makes him a perfect target for school bullies. But all that changes when a radioactive spider bites Peter and he starts to transform! Suddenly he has incredible new powers, but he must learn how to cope with his abilities. |
